I don't think they settled. I think they targeted a guy they need in Willard.

What was the problem the last 3 seasons at Villanova? Budget? No. Getting talent? No. They were wildly inconsistent on the court because they were coached by a novice who wasn't ready for this level. So they went out and got a guy with experience, an extensive background in the BE, and has proven he knows how to get programs to the NCAA Tournament.

And if Willard can't advance in the NCAA Tournament enough for their liking, well, then deal with that then. Right now they're not even getting there anymore.
